Output 658415625a6a1a29d35318a738190d6fc958d22853eb23f75f29399b2cc85c60:25

value
367627
script pubkey
OP_0 OP_PUSHBYTES_20 2912394c53e14f35a49b4173865c48c0cddf37c2
address
bc1q9yfrjnznu98ntfymg9ecvhzgcrxa7d7zf7658e
transaction
658415625a6a1a29d35318a738190d6fc958d22853eb23f75f29399b2cc85c60